On Sun, Aug 17, 2003 at 07:24:14AM -0700, ColinB wrote: > I believe that large file support is in version 1.5.0 of Cygwin but Yes. > Are there separate 64-bit versions of fopen/fseek/... called > fopen64/fseek64 as on some platforms, or is there some sort of No. > "transparent" support where you can continue to use fopen/fclose? Yes. > And what is the integer type you need to pass into fseek/fseek64 to > specify 64-bit file offsets? fseek: Only supports long, long is 32 bit. lseek, fseeko: off_t.
